Here's my entry to the Expand the Winter Village Contest V: The Barn House.

This is where the sick animals (mostly fawns) are kept and looked after when they are not well. The 'set' includes the main barn house, and outdoor yard with shelter and five minifigures.

The minifigures from left to right are:

Elf - Santa's liaison

Jo - looks after the animals

Kids x2 - because where there are small animals there are always small kids

Lachy - cleans up after the animals

You can see the chicken on the left hand side, snooping around the feed store for the animals.

The interior of the barn house has a small stable, for the animals that need lots of attention, a pot belly stove to warm up the barn and a loft so that Jo can stay close to the animals 24/7.

15965101108_812cf70ef9_b.jpg

The outside yard is for those animals that need a little less attention. It includes a small stable to shelter from the weather:
